You are a scientist working on increasing the efficiency of appliances to waste less electricity. You are running experiments measuring the input, output, and waste energy from 3 miniature particle accelerators. Given the data below, determine which model has the lowest percentage of energy lost as waste.

Accelerator 1: 2078.3 joules in, 663.1 joules wasted, 1415.2 joules out
Accelerator 2: 7690.0 joules in, 2337.5 joules wasted, 5353.5 joules out
Accelerator 3: 4061.9 joules in, 2259.6 joules wasted, 1802.3 joules out
A. Accelerator 2
B. Accelerator 1
C. Accelerator 3
D. They are all equally efficient

Answer : Option (A) Accelerator 2 model has the lowest percentage of energy lost as waste.

Solution : Given,

For Accelerator 1 model,

Input energy = 2078.3 J

Wasted energy = 663.1 J

Output energy = 1415.2 J

For Accelerator 2 model,

Input energy = 7690.0 J

Wasted energy = 2337.5 J

Output energy = 5353.5 J

For Accelerator 3 model,

Input energy = 4061.9 J

Wasted energy = 2259.6 J

Output energy = 1802.3 J

Formula used for lowest percentage of energy lost as waste is:

% energy lost as waste = (Total energy wasted / Total input energy ) × 100

For Accelerator 1 model,

% energy lost as waste =
(663.1)/(2078.3)*100 = 31.90%

For Accelerator 2 model,

% energy lost as waste =
(2337.5)/(7690.0)*100 = 30.39%

For Accelerator 3 model,

% energy lost as waste =
(2259.6)/(4061.9)*100 = 55.62%

So, we conclude that the Accelerator 2 model has the lowest percentage of energy lost as waste.
